Quick heads-up on Pinwheel UI versioning: we cut a minor release every sprint, and anything touching component props needs a changeset file in the PR. No changeset, no merge — the bot will nag you. Majors are rare and go through the design council first. The full policy, with examples of what counts as breaking, lives on the internal page below.

wiki page, bahip-yahip: https://grafana.qirvanlabs.corp/browse/display/projects/cc3a1b9dbfc9

# Break-Glass Access: Wavelane Preview Service

This page documents emergency access for the Wavelane audio waveform preview renderer. Break-glass is justified only when the preview queue is wedged and standard redeploys through Corvid CI have failed twice. Reviewers should verify that each invocation is logged, time-boxed to thirty minutes, and followed by a rotation. When the emergency console opens, it will prompt once, and you should supply the recovery passphrase given below.

vault phrase of kajof-bawig = istath-holdor

# Fleet fuel-usage report — env config for the Haulmark reporting job.
# This file drives the nightly aggregation that produces the per-depot
# fuel consumption summary. FUELREP_WINDOW_DAYS controls the lookback
# period (default 30). FUELREP_DEPOT_FILTER accepts a comma-separated
# list of depot codes; leave blank for all depots. Output lands in the
# shared reports bucket and is picked up by the Ledgerline dashboard.
# The job needs credentials to pull odometer data from the telemetry
# store, so set the following line:

secret setting of tajof-bahif: COURIER_KEY3=65d